ATEEG FundThis fund supports Advanced Training for Environmental Education in Georgia (ATEEG), a nationally accredited, professional certification program for formal and non-formal educators.
|
Scholarship FundThis fund enables EEA to offer scholarships to educators to attend its annual conferences, symposia, and other professional development events.
|
Memorial Forest FundThis fund helps EEA purchase native trees, personalized plaques, and related items to honor the lives and careers of exemplary environmental educators and stewards.
|
Outdoor Learning FundThis fund supports mini-grants for the creation or rehabilitation of outdoor classrooms at formal and non-formal education centers.
|
Dragonfly Grant FundThis fund supports mini-grants up to $1,000 for EE performing and visual arts projects in honor of environmental educator, Petey Giroux.
|
Symbolic Migration FundThis fund supports the project where students across North American create butterflies to send to students in Mexico.
|
Mexico Book Project FundThis fund supports the Monarchs Across Georgia project to send books to schools located near the monarch sanctuaries in Mexico.
|
Special Event FundThis fund helps cover the cost of events including the annual conference, Outdoor Learning Symposium, and Pollinator Symposium.
|
Membership FundThe Membership Fund helps cover the cost of an individual membership in EEA for those who need financial assistance.
